
NNPP presidential candidate, Alhaji Rabi’u Musa Kwankwaso, has said if elected as president next year , he will avoid going abroad to seek medical care as the nation’s number one citizen.
Team@orientactualmags.com learned the former Kano state governor said this during the People’s Town hall 2023 organized by Channels Television on Sunday night.

Interestingly, it was on the same Sunday night that President Muhammadu Buhari returned to Nigeria , he had left the country for the United Kingdom on October 31 for medical care.
‘I will do everything under the sun not to go anywhere for any medical care.
The failures we have today, the one we said we are going to correct, affects all sectors, including health and I am happy to inform you that our package starts with education as we did in Kano. We built five institutions under the ministry of health – two nursing schools, two midwifery schools and a health technology college.
We sent men and women abroad in addition to all the scholarships to study medicine. We improved all our general hospitals in Kano.
We have been to these hospitals, seen all the equipment at foreign hospitals and there is no one that Nigeria cannot purchase. So, there is not much difference with what we have here at our hospitals’ Kwankwaso said on Sunday night.
The NNPP presidential candidate added that if elected as president, he would get the needed manpower to work with the equipment at Nigerian hospitals like we have had Nigerians relocating to other countries to work as medical personnel.
‘You need to know someone to do internship as a medical doctor but we will remove all those bottlenecks’ he said.
Promising to prioritize education , more resources would also according to him be committed to funding education at all levels.
Disclosing that he has a blueprint that would tackle cases of out-of-school children in the country , he added that he will also build more schools across the country and tackle corruption headlong.
